GENERAL RECOMMENDATIONS ON DESIGN FEATURES FOR TITANIUM AND ZIRCONIUM PRODUCTION-MELTING FURNACES

Abstract

An outline is presented of recommendations on design features for Ti- and Zr-melting furnacs. Special emphasis was placed on safety features. A standby cooling water system with instrumentation to indicate its serviceable condition was a principal requiremet. Positive protection of personel by a vault-type design was recommended with mechanical clamping of the furnace assembly and components, and a pressure relief device. Vacuum pumps should be vented outside the building to prevent accumulation of the hydrogen. Safety features for the crucible or molds are enumerated as well as automatic devices for sensing the lack of water discharge and for cut off of electric power to the arc. A number of warning devices and instruments for visual observation or recording critical operating parameters are included.
